# Break-Glass Access: Bloom Filter Tier (Korrel KV)

Support: if the bloom filter fronting Korrel KV starts returning false negatives, bypass it via the emergency console. Disable the filter, flush membership bits, re-enable. Access requires the break-glass vault. Do not escalate first; act, then log. The recovery passphrase for the vault follows.

strongbox words: druvan-lamys-eliius-jorax-istox-soreth-ulays-gilix-ralix-oliiel-norwyn-casvan-praius

Re: `drift_correct.c`, lines 40–88

The new EWMA drift filter for the Plovercote greenhouse units looks fine, but the magic numbers are scattered across three functions. Consolidate them into one block at module top. Also, the clamp on correction-per-cycle is too loose — a dying probe could walk the setpoint 2°C per hour. Tighten it to match the bench data from the Ashgrange test rig. Proposed consolidated values follow.

constants for yaduf-fahag:
BUDGETS = {
    "kelix": 528,
    "briwyn": 734,
}

INTERNAL MEMO — Finance Team Only

Re: Term Sheet from Caldrey Systems

Caldrey's revised term sheet arrived Tuesday. Key points: a three-year supply commitment, volume rebates tiered at 8% and 12%, and an exclusivity clause covering the Velmora product line. Lena Harwick has flagged the exclusivity language as potentially restrictive given our pipeline with other partners. Please model cash impact under both tiers before Friday's review. Our position going into negotiations is noted below.

board note of kahag-baguf: The finance team signed off on a budget of $419.2 million for Project Gorvan.